Or more people > can chime in and request it to be re-opened etc. > > I assume some of the maintainers of nearly 900 packages currently > using this might have an interest to see that the policy was rejected: > ± curl http://ftp.debian.org/debian/dists/sid/main/binary-amd64/Packages.xz > | unxz > Packages > ± zgrep --only-matching -P '/.*0.0~git.*.deb' Packages | wc -l > 893 Policy and the Developers Reference are developed side-by-side. They use the same mailing list. We share DebConf BoFs. It's normal for us to move bugs back and forth between the two depending on where something would best fit. This would not constitute any sort of rejection for which maintainers of packages would need to be concerned. It does not mean anyone's practices should change. It does not mean that there is no policy (lowercase 'p') for these version strings in Debian. -- Sean Whitton
